PVGIS puts Hythe and Dibden Purlieu at 1,107 kWh per kWp a year, so a 14 panel (6.3 kWp) system here generates around 6,974 kWh a year.
Yield and peak sun hours are PVGIS estimates for Hythe and Dibden Purlieu's own coordinates, not a regional average. Your free design refines them for your actual roof.

Generation figures are PVGIS v5.2 estimates retrieved August 2026 for the coordinates of Hythe and Dibden Purlieu, assuming a south-facing roof at a 35 degree pitch with no significant shading, the same assumptions as the regional figures on this site. Population is the House of Commons Library settlement classification figure. Your free design accounts for your actual orientation, pitch and shading.
